Mitsubishi Electric Corporation Unveils New Technologies at Annual R&D Open HouseMitsubishi Electric Corporation (TOKYO:6503) announced new technologies, outlined below, at its annual Research and Development Open House held today at Tokyo International Forum in Tokyo, Japan.
No. 3109 The company announced today its new "Maisart" brand encompassing the company's proprietary artificial intelligence (AI) technology, including its compact AI, automated design deep-learning algorithm and extra-efficient smart-learning AI. No. 3110 The company has developed a radio wave visualization solution for ascertaining, with high speed and high precision, the intensity of radio waves when designing the optimal placement of wireless communication equipment. No. 3111 The company announced today that it has developed a proprietary deep-reinforcement algorithm for artificial-intelligence (AI) machine control that requires just one-fiftieth the number of trials compared to conventional AI control methods. No. 3112 The company announced today that it has created the world's first technology that separates, and then reconstructs with high quality, the simultaneous speech of multiple unknown speakers recorded with a single microphone in real time. No. 3114 The company announced today the development of what it believes is the world's-first technology for determining the operational status of power generators using electromagnetic-field analysis of up to an unprecedented 30 million meshes and coupled-numerical analysis.
